The Association of Trade and Forfaiting in the Americas (ATFA) has announced that Harpreet Mann is taking over from Brendan Herley as president.

Mann, an underwriting counsel at QBE North America, was previously the association’s secretary. “I have some very big shoes to fill,” she tells GTR.

Herley has been a member of the ATFA board since 2006. He joined Wells Fargo’s International Group in February 2015 after 10 years with Standard Chartered in New York, and serves as a director of risk distribution and loan syndications for the Americas.

Furthermore, Nasrin Nourizadeh, vice-president of business development and marketing at FCIA, is stepping down from her position as ATFA board member after seven years.

Herley made the announcements at last week’s annual ATFA conference in Bermuda, where he also gave an update on the association’s membership numbers. As of mid-April 2017, ATFA counted 64 institutions as members, a drop from 77 at the end of 2016. However, nine new members joined in the past year, including BNP Paribas, Brickell Bank, Clifford Chance, Equinox Global, Gerald Metals, III Corp, Lone Star Capital, Talbot Underwriting and TD Bank.
